“Dispersed Beach Camping on Bahía de los Ángeles”
Reviewed 1/8/2024
Nightly rate: | FREE! |
---|---|
Days stayed: | 10 |
RV Length: | 27' (Travel Trailer) |
We found there to be plenty of space along this strip of gravel beach north of town. Take care on the semi-paved road leading to the bumpy dirt road accessing Playa la Gringa. There are a couple rough spots getting in; go slow and take care if towing. The gravel beach was firm and fairly level on top, making for an easy set-up. We enjoyed having the water just 10-feet from our door; swimming, snorkeling and SUP. Interesting to see so many stingrays, some very large, but make sure to shuffle your feet in the water. Also enjoyed the quiet nights and big starry skies overhead. There are baños on site, but they are a bit rough. Water is available in town.
